When that issue is resolved, we'll update the client again to pick up these fixes. Update: this release has been rolled back to the October 6 release to address an issue launching games which use Easy Anti-Cheat (EAC).

Fixed games using proton to always download shader caches immediately when installed.Fixed a bug preventing a client from making a second P2P connection to the same server.Game controller input is paused while the streaming client is not focused.Don't automatically try to stream games from Steam Deck if they are available.Fixed Steam clients occasionally not reconnecting to each other after being restarted.Fixed controller connection issue with Remote Play Together on Windows.Enabled gamepad support for the ASUS ROG Chakram mice.

Fixed PS4 controllers not working over Bluetooth when Xbox Extended Feature Support is enabled.Fixed loading custom controller names, PS4 lightbar, and other per-controller preferences.Updated sync failure / conflict dialogs.Improve game launch process when offline (remove most instances of long timeouts).Fixed to properly track file changes for games which use AutoCloud when playing offline.If disconnected from Steam on game exit, queue sync for next time we re-connect.
